On Jul 22, 2007, at 9:08 PM, Jason L wrote:

> I don't know much about regex but in my subjects I need to match say
>
> BLAHBLAHBLAH  and anything after it  I tried BLAHBLAHBLAH* but it  
> doesn't seem to work.

"*" means "match 0 or more of the previous item". So in this case,  
you are asking to match "BLAHBLAHBLA" followed by 0 or more of "H", e.g.

BLAHBLAHBLA
BLAHBLAHBLAH
BLAHBLAHBLAHHHHHHHHH

You probably want to try: BLAHBLAHBLAH.*

"." means "anything", so ".*" means "0 or more of anything".
